"Who's That Girl?" is a 1983 song by Eurythmics and is the leading single from their third studio album Touch. It went to number 3 in the United Kingdom, number 5 in Ireland, number 13 in New Zealand, number 14 in Belgium and Sweden, number 15 in Canada, number 19 in Germany, number 20 in Australia, number 21 in the United States and number 30 in the Netherlands. It was used in The Simpsons episode Smart and Smarter.
